Description

Expand your historical knowledge with this scholarly study from Routledge. While many history books focus on plantation slavery during European colonial expansion, this volume looks at a much broader perspective. It examines how slavery and slave trading were common across wide stretches of Eurasia, moving beyond traditional narratives. This book explores the slave economy and its role in political and cultural contacts between Russia and its Eurasian neighbors. By focusing on the vicinity of the Eurasian steppe from the early modern period through recent developments, readers gain a deeper understanding of captivity, ransom, and abolition. It is an essential resource for those studying the complex social and political dynamics of the Eurasian region between 1200 and 1860.
